La Poterie-Mathieu is a French municipality with 169 inhabitants (as of January 1 2017) in the Eure in the region Normandy (before 2016 Haute-Normandie ). It belongs to the Arrondissement of Bernay and the Canton of Beuzeville (until 2015 Saint-Georges-du-Vièvre ).

geography

La Poterie-Mathieu is located about 32 kilometers north-northwest of Bernay in the Lieuvin . The Paquine limits the community to the south. La Poterie-Mathieu is surrounded by the neighboring communities of Saint-Siméon in the north and north-west, La Noë-Poulain in the north, Saint-Étienne-l'Allier in the east and north-east, Saint-Georges-du-Vièvre in the south-east, and Lieurey in the south as well Épaignes to the west.

Number of inhabitants
(source: Cassini and INSEE)
year 1793 1806 1856 1886 1901 1954 1962 1968 1975 1982 1990 1999 2006 2013
Residents 835 791 473 298 239 168 175 124 150 149 126 132 137 172

Attractions

  • Saint-Pierre church from the 13th century
  • Manor houses from the 16th and 18th centuries
